About The Position

The Stock Clerk / Packaging Specialist performs inventory control, material handling, and packaging functions in support of TACOM supply and maintenance operations. The role is responsible for receiving, storing, issuing, and packaging materials and equipment in accordance with established procedures to ensure proper accountability, protection, and shipment readiness. Responsibilities

  • Receive, inspect, and verify incoming materials, parts, and equipment against documentation and shipping records
  • Store and organize inventory in accordance with established procedures and stock control requirements
  • Issue materials and equipment to maintenance and operational personnel as required
  • Prepare items for shipment, including packing, labeling, marking, and documentation in accordance with military standards
  • Ensure proper handling, packaging, and preservation of sensitive, hazardous, or controlled items
  • Maintain accurate inventory records, stock levels, and transaction logs using manual or automated systems
  • Conduct routine inventory counts, location surveys, and reconciliation of discrepancies
  • Coordinate with supply, maintenance, and transportation personnel to support operational requirements
  • Operate material handling equipment (e.g., forklifts, pallet jacks) as required and authorized
  • Maintain clean, organized, and safe warehouse and storage areas
  • Comply with all environmental, health, and safety (EHS) requirements and quality assurance/quality control (QA/QC) standards
  • Support audits, inspections, and compliance reviews by maintaining accurate documentation and records
